DaMaStE: Data-based management of raw material and process influences on the structure and properties of electrode materials for lithium-ion batteries

The goal is to select, improve, and develop carbon additives using digital models and coded knowledge, and serve as a template for application to other battery raw materials. Raw material and cell manufacturers as well as academic institutions collect extensive data and develop a digital platform, DataCharge.io, for efficient information exchange and joint evaluation. DaMaStE introduces a federated approach to digital material development that guarantees data sovereignty and data protection.
